NOTE
For reasons of safety, the releases have been deactivated in the default setting and are therefore at no.
Even if you wish to apply one of these operating modes, Siemens recommends leaving the setting at no for
reasons of safety. Set the operating mode only dynamically via the assigned binary input signal (for
example >Operating mode 'U1>U2<') (see also Figure 6-91). This prevents one of these operating
modes from being incorrectly activated statically thereby resulting in an incorrect switching.
Parameter: Close cmd. at V1< & V2>
•
Recommended setting value (_:5071:105) Close cmd. at V1< & V2> = no
Settings Description
no
No release for closing is possible via this operating mode.
yes
If part V1of the power system is de-energized and part V2 of the power
system is energized, the release for closure is given upon starting the
synchronization stage after the supervision time has passed.
The setting depends on the operational requirements. Note the above
information.

Parameter: V1, V2 with voltage
•
Recommended setting value (_:5071:104) V1, V2 with voltage = 80 V
The setting value indicates the voltage above which a part of the power system (feeder or busbar) can be
regarded as activated with certainty.
You must set the value below the minimum expected operational undervoltage. Siemens therefore recom-
mends a setting value of approx. 80 % of the rated voltage. All voltages connected according to the parame-
terized measuring-point connection type are subjected to the appropriate Vmin/Vmax test.
